Honda Unveils A CB1000F Retro
by Road Dirt Crew | Oct 10, 2025 | Bikes & Gear | 0 |
We recently caught a glimpse of a new model that Honda has been developing for production this coming year. This retro styled CB1000F arrested our attention, so we dug a little deeper. Unveiled back in the spring as a concept, it seems clear now the motorcycle will definitely be built and sold. Whether or not it will come stateside is anyone’s guess right now, however.

Read MorePREVIEW: Honda CB750 Hornet vs Yamaha MT-07
by Rob Brooks | Aug 28, 2025 | Bikes & Gear | 0 |
I must state from the start, I have a great affection for both of these bikes, having ridden them both pretty extensively over the last year. I love middleweight twins in general (heck, I own a Triumph Bonneville 900), and these motorcycles are an absolute thrill to ride. We have ridden every current iteration of Yamaha’s 689cc engine, in their Tenere 700, R7, XSR700, and last year’s MT-07, and that “CP2” crank is a torque monster for its displacement. Then my recent stints with the new CB750 Hornet have sold me on Honda’s new little beast, and their 755cc Unicam stinger mill that powers it.
This will be fun, to say the least.
The Mighty Mini: Honda’s Dax 125
by Rob Brooks | Jul 1, 2025 | Bikes & Gear | 0 |
With the rapidly growing popularity of small bore motorbikes these days, something we have documented frequently here at Road Dirt, Honda reached out and asked if we’d like to ride and review the 2025 Dax 125, otherwise known as the Trail 125. One look at the bike, it’s old school “t-bone” frame and design, and I had to ride one. It so recalled my cousin‘s old Trail 70, it made me think back and wish I had not been so easily deterred by that small pipe burn as a youngster.
